So I guess the takeaways from a summary standpoint regarding blood pressure.
is that medication isn't the be all end all for controlling blood pressure.
And what I really liked in our conversation today is that there's really a menu of many choices that we call them lifestyle, but it's things like smoking, drinking, physical activity, diet,
You know, sleep, stress reductions.
That's like a half a dozen of them.
And all of us like to have choices in our life.
I mean, you know, the more choices it seems that, you know, the better.
So at one level, you're free to make choices.
And what's most interesting is that you don't have to do everything.
you know, like exercising 150 minutes a week if you can't manage that, but that in an incremental way, even small amounts are helpful.
And then the second piece is the complementarity of some of these choices you make.
So if you, you know, sort of like a recipe, a pinch of this, you know, a spoonful of that, that if you get some exercise, if you work a little bit on reducing your stress a little bit, if you work on getting,
